About this Event

A practical, low-pressure networking session for anyone who wants to build relationships without feeling salesy or forced.

  • Learning Objectives:
  • Master 3–4 natural conversation starters and ways to talk about your work authentically (without the "elevator pitch" feeling)
  • Learn how to make appropriate asks (referrals, introductions, informational chats) in a way that feels genuine and respectful
  • Build a simple follow-up system so networking conversations actually turn into meaningful relationships and opportunities


  • Activities:
  • Conversation Starter Practice: Participants will practice 3–4 opening lines and get feedback in a low-stakes, supportive environment
  • "Tell Me About You" Role Play: Paired activity where participants practice talking about their work/goals in natural language (not corporate-speak)
  • The Ask: Guided discussion on how to request referrals, introductions, or informational chats without feeling pushy; participants will draft their own version
  • Follow-Up System Setup: Participants will choose a simple follow-up method (email template, calendar reminder system, or contact tracking) and commit to one action before leaving
